T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2019 in Review

2,352 of the 4,561 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in AT&T (T) for Q3 2019, worth a combined $151B — up 14% from $133B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 136 funds opened new T positions and 71 closed out — a net gain of 65 holders — while 1,120 added to existing stakes and 907 trimmed.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$1.21B. The largest seller was State of New Jersey Common Pension Fund D, cutting an estimated $335M.
